Will Prentice

UK Memory Of The World Committee Member

Will Prentice is a seasoned professional in audio preservation and digitization, currently serving at Phonogrammarchiv, Austrian Academy of Sciences since November 2022. Will Prentice is also a member of the UK Memory of the World Committee at UNESCO since October 2021 and holds the position of Trustee at the EMI Archive Trust since April 2018. Previously, an extensive tenure at The British Library spanned from September 1999 to November 2022, where Will Prentice held multiple roles including Training and Dissemination Manager, Head of Technical Services, Training Co-ordinator, Audio Engineer, and Cylinder Transfer Engineer. Will Prentice earned a Master of Music in Ethnomusicology from Goldsmiths, University of London (1997-1999) and a Bachelor of Arts (Hons) in Music from the University of Sussex (1993-1996).
